AKLI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review
34 of the 6,222 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Akili Inc (AKLI)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$45.9M — down 27% from $62.6M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 10 funds opened new AKLI posit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 10 holders — while 9 added to existing stakes and 5 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Wildcat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$1.06M. The largest seller was Jane Street, cutting an estimated $57.5K.
